>I read this really cool trick in the FAQ(coding & syntax) section on how to send and return multiple values to/from a form using a paramater object...However, I'm kinda new to VFP 6.0 and I don't know where to DEFINE CLASS blah AS blah. I tried doing so in my form, but it tells me that methods and events can't contain nested procedures or class definitions....I REALLY want to use the paramater object trick, but

John,
You can define your parameter class in a prg or in a vcx. It doesn't matter which baseclass it it derived from, so you might as well use the lightest weight baseclass (either a line in VCX or Relation in a prg).
If you define the class in a prg then you must
SET PROCEDURE TO YourPRG before you reference the class. In VFP 6 you can use NewObject() to create it and reference the prg in the NewObject() call, this will eliminate the need to SET PROCEDURE first.
